2016-03-14 56 views
-2

我有一個列表,名爲values其中包含類似於下面的字符串值值:
GKgpuzjBUh IS1bbf2ffd806f6d IS102a8a395ced93 Dark Von Diakonov IS148159f7c24f78C#如何檢查是否字符串包含字符的specifc組合

我需要檢查,如果特定的字符串與IS1

+0

這開頭的字符串所'/^IS1 /'...? – Shafizadeh

+1

的可能的複製[用於檢查是否一個字符串帶有一定子開始的正則表達式模式?](http://stackoverflow.com/questions/2750749/regex-pattern-for-checking-if-a-string-starts-with- a-certain-substring) –

回答

1

的開始你不需要正則表達式。使用str.StartsWith("IS1")

+0

是那麼簡單?真?我覺得自己像個白癡 – Cata

+0

是的。接受,如果它解決了你的問題。 –

1

不是從問題明確,所以這裏有幾個選項。

你想看看列表中的任意字符串IS1開始

var found = values.Any(item => item.StartsWith("IS1"));

你想找到列表中的所有與IS1

var matches = values.Where(item => item.StartsWith("IS1"));

相關問題